Commercial Site Clearing in Houston, TX
Commercial site clearing services involve removing trees, shrubs, debris, and other obstructions to prepare a property for construction, development, or landscaping projects. These services are suitable for a variety of projects, including new building sites, parking lots, industrial facilities, and large-scale landscaping efforts.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of clearing needed, the types of vegetation involved, and any potential impact on the land’s topography before requesting these services.
It is important for property owners to consider factors such as the size of the area to be cleared, the presence of protected or hazardous vegetation, and any local regulations or permits required for land modification. Clarifying these details can help ensure the clearing process aligns with project goals and complies with relevant guidelines. Proper planning and communication can facilitate a smooth clearing process, making the land ready for its intended use.

Commercial Site Clearing Questions
What types of sites are suitable for clearing services? Commercial site clearing is typically used for properties preparing for new construction, renovations, or development projects.
What equipment is used during site clearing? Heavy machinery such as bulldozers, excavators, and loaders are commonly used to remove trees, debris, and existing structures.
Are there any permits required for site clearing? Permit requirements vary by location; it is advisable to check local regulations before beginning clearing work.
What should property owners consider before clearing a site? Property owners should evaluate the scope of clearing needed and any potential impact on surrounding areas or utilities.
